And then we have another new samba, this one inspired by the dancing of the Northeastern section of Brazil. There is a dance called frevo, very fast, with amazing jumping and use of a little parasol umbrella as a prop. Check out these amazing frevo videos – man those dancers must have strong legs!

Daniela Mercury is a very popular Brazilian singer, specializing in various regional styles like samba, axe, and MPB.  We’re using her song “Ile Perola Negra” (the black pearl) for a new samba for ZUMBA class!
